Frozen Roasted Potatoes With Salt VS Puddings, Tapioca, Ready-to-eat Nutrients Per 100 Kcal
Discover which food has more nutrients per 100 calories -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t or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at?
Lets compare vitamin content per 100 calories of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t vs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at:
- Both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t and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at have similar amounts of vitamins per 100 kcal
- Both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t as well as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C in 100 calories.
Comparing minerals per 100 calories for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t vs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at:
- 100 calories of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t have 4.7 times more Iron, 5 times more Potassium and 2.1 times more Sodium than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at.
- While 100 kcal of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at contain 4.6 times more Calcium than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t.
- 100 calories of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t lack sufficient amounts of Calcium
- 100 calories of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at lack sufficient amounts of Iron
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 calories:
- 100 calories of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t have 1.2 times more Carbohydrate and more Fiber than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at.
- While 100 kcal of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at contain 2.1 times more Fat, 5.6 times more Saturated Fat and 21.1 times more Sugars than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t.
- Both Frozen Roasted Potatoes with Salt and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at offer comparable quantities of Energy and Protein per 100 calories.
- 100 calories of Puddings, tapioca, ready-to-eat provide inadequate amounts of Fiber
